Mandatory Space Travel To Expand The Mind

Marc Garneau thinks peace would break out everywhere if political leaders had the opportunity to orbit the earth.
You go around the earth in 90 minutes and see 16 sunrises and sunsets. You can see 2000 km in front of you. You see the extremely thin atmosphere. Your perception changes physically and mentally.

Harmony’s Hidden Geometry Revealed

THE GEOMETRY OF MUSICAL CHORDS
Dmitri Tymoczko, Princeton University
Musical chords have a non-Euclidean geometry that has been exploited by Western composers in many different styles.
